Amendment 17 #
Draft opinion
Paragraph 5
5. Commends the placing of subsidiarity and proportionality at the heart of EU decision-making, as evidenced by the Commission’s political priorities and the adoption of the Better Regulation Package; notes that the implementation of the better law making agenda has led the Commission to develop stronger internal instruments and procedures aiming at avoiding infringements of the principle of subsidiarity; highlights, in particular, the role of the Regulatory Scrutiny Board concerning impact assessments and welcomes the fact that subsidiarity and proportionality are now part of the quality check that the Board performs; welcomes the fact that through the Inter- institutional Agreement on Better Regulation, the Commission committed itself to make available to national parliaments the impact assessments of its legislative and non-legislative proposals; reminds that this agreement also emphasized the need for more transparency in the legislative procedure and that the information provided to national parliaments must allow them to exercise fully their prerogatives under the treaties;

Amendment 24 #
Draft opinion
Paragraph 6
6. Reiterates the need to enhance the flexibility of the early warning system, and notably of the eight-week period for submitting reasoned opinions, and to continue to reflect on the introduction of a green card mechanism in line with the proposals contained in the report on the Implementation of the Treaty provisions concerning national parliaments;

Amendment 31 #
Draft opinion
Paragraph 7
7. Welcomes the creation of the Task Force on Subsidiarity, Proportionality and ‘Doing Less More Efficiently’, three of whose members will be MEPs; notes that the Task Force will have a critical look at all policy areas to make sure the EU is only acting where its action brings added value; salutes the scrutiny role that its three MEPs will play in the Task Force; looks forward for the report of the Task Force, foreseen for 15 July 2018, which should make recommendations on how the European Union could take better account of the principles of subsidiarity and proportionality, both with regard to the attribution and the exercise of its competences, as well as identify ways to better involve regional and local authorities in EU policy making; expresses its hope that the proposals put forward in this framework will be swiftly implemented by the Commission;
